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- -- Base SWEP system
- weapons = {}
- function registerWeapon(data)
- weapons[data.name] = data
- end
- -- Your SWEP
- registerWeapon {
- name = "my_super_weapon",
- primary_attack = function()
- print ("Pew Pew")
- end
- }
- -- Activate primary attack of every registered weapon
- for _, weapon in pairs (weapons) do
- if weapon.primary_attack then
- weapon.primary_attack()
- end
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ement